// DeepHashObject writes specified object to hash using the spew library
// which follows pointers and prints actual values of the nested objects
// ensuring the hash does not change when a pointer changes.
// Copied from k8s.io/kubernetes/pkg/util/hash/hash.go#DeepHashObject
func DeepHashObject(hasher hash.Hash, objectToWrite interface{}) {
hasher.Reset()
fmt.Fprintf(hasher, "%v", dump.ForHash(objectToWrite))
}
